REPORT: Mike Lindell to Challenge Ronna McDaniel for Chair of GOP

Mike Lindell, the CEO of MyPillow and outspoken Trump ally, is apparently intending to run for the Republican National Committee chair against current chairman Ronna McDaniel.

Lindell mentioned the topic on his livestream this week, asking followers whether or not they would back him in a run against the chairperson in the aftermath of Republicans’ highly disappointing showing in the midterm elections.

Lindell’s phone was seized by the FBI in September, likely in connection with his previous allegations conspiracy about unauthorized persons allegedly given access to polling machines.

Dominion Voting Systems has also launched a $1.3 billion defamation lawsuit against Lindell for his so-far unsupported assertions that their voting devices were actively used to manipulate the 2020 election.

Lindell’s Twitter account has also been suspended owing to breaches of the platform’s Civic Integrity Policy.

McDaniel, who has been in the job since 2017, indicated earlier this month that she intends to run for re-election.

Last Thursday, she earned the support of the vast majority of RNC voting members.

Lindell previously stated he was unhappy with McDaniel because she had not addressed “election integrity,” and he is also disappointed by her recognition of President Biden’s 2020 victory.
